From thirty years old and upward even unto fifty years old, every one that entereth into the service, for the work in the tabernacle of the congregation:

Bible References

General references

Numbers 4:3
All those from thirty to fifty years old who are able to do the work of the Tent of meeting.
Numbers 8:24
This is the rule for the Levites: those of twenty-five years old and over are to go in and do the work of the Tent of meeting;
1 Chronicles 23:3
And the Levites, all those of thirty years old and over, were numbered; and the number of them, by heads, man by man, was thirty-eight thousand.
1 Chronicles 28:13
And for the divisions of the priests and Levites, and for all the work in connection with the worship of the house of the Lord, and all the vessels used in the house of the Lord;
Luke 3:23
And Jesus at this time was about thirty years old, being the son (as it seemed) of Joseph, the son of Heli,
1 Timothy 3:6
Not one newly taken into the church, for fear that, through his high opinion of himself, he may come into the same sin as the Evil One.
